ACN urges probe of fraud allegations against Kwara Speaker

Date: 2012-05-24

The Kwara State chapter of the Action Congress of Nigeria (ACN) has urged anti-graft agencies to probe the allegations of fraud against House of Assembly Speaker Razak Atunwa.

It said the funds involved belonged to the state, adding, "anything short of this amounts to testing the will of our people."

A member of the House representing Ipaiye/Malete/Oloru Constituency, Iliasu Ibrahim, had accused the Speaker of high-handed conduct and fraud.

The ACN Chairman in the state, Kayode Olawepo, said in a statement that "the party is disturbed about the happenings in our dear state, especially the dance of shame in the House of Assembly, the overbearing attitude of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) which now determines how the House is run, and the inhuman treatment meted out to Ibrahim just for speaking out against what he deemed to be the corrupt tendencies of Speaker Atunwa."

He said: "Firstly, we reject the outcome of the Kangaroo committee which dismissed the petitions written against Speaker Atunwa. The haste with which the committee concluded its assignment raised genuine concerns about possible hijack by the PDP leadership.

"The allegations levelled against Atunwa were made against him as the speaker, not as a PDP member. Therefore, its investigation must involve members of the opposition party in the House to show that it was not treated as a purely PDP affair. That did not take place.

"The outcome of the investigation was that all the allegations were baseless. It should be noted that the allegations include the fact that since the inception of the House in June 2011, no account of the monthly expenditure of the House has been published and made available to members and that the Speaker keeps the information exclusively to himself. If this allegation is baseless, where are the accounts? 

"The only acceptable answer to that allegation is to point to the accounts to show that they do exist. This has not been done and cannot be done because none exists and the allegation was correct.

"The suspension of Iliasu, the whistleblower, hours after the committee submitted its report and the sack of the House leadership, save for Atunwa and his deputy, just on the strength of a letter from the PDP leadership in the state are enough testament to the impunity and corruption of the PDP. 

"That Atunwa was bold enough to read such a letter on the floor of the House attests to the shamelessness of the PDP as a whole. How can the House leadership of a two-party parliament be sacked at the promptings of a particular political party?"

Reacting to the development, PDP Director of Publicity in the state, Alhaji Ma'sud Adebimpe, said: "As a party, we will continue to do what is right for the greater majority of our people irrespective of the attempt to mislead the people by those whose existence has no meaning to the people.

"PDP is not surprised by the mischievous position canvassed by the ACN.  PDP is the only legal political party in the state."
